Akshayuk Pass (66°40′02″N 065°07′50″W / 66.66722°N 65.13056°W / 66.66722; -65.13056 (Akshayuk Pass ) Coordinates : 66°40′02″N 065°07′50″W / 66.66722°N 65.13056°W / 66.66722; -65.13056 (Akshayuk Pass ) ), formerly called Pangnirtung Pass , is a 100 km (62 mi) long mountain pass along a spectacular valley through the southern Baffin Mountains , Nunavut , Canada . It contains Summit Lake, which is the highest point on the pass.
Akshayuk Pass is located in Auyuittuq National Park on Baffin Island 's Cumberland Peninsula .
Akshayuk Pass is an ancient riverbed that has eroded to its present size and shape providing a travel route through, and drainage for, glaciers that spill into the river valleys below.[ 1]
